A dialysis rate method for the measurement of free iodothyronine and steroid hormones in blood.

H A Ross.   

Abstract

From the dialysis rate of a small amount of tracer hormone from a serum sample through a semipermeable membrane towards an identical serum sample, the free hormone fraction can be calculated. This method is free from a number of artefacts that may occur in equilibrium dialysis.
